HARET AL-MAGHARBAH (The Morroccan Quarter) in the Old City. After 1967 part of the the Quarter was completely leveled after the original residents were forced out, and then was converted to the Wailing Wall Plaza, The rest of the Quarter was renovated as you see in the photos to become what the Israelis label as the Jewish Quarter.
This picture is taken from the Mount of Olives facing West.
The rightside of the picture is the Southern part of Al-Aqsa mosque. The left part is the northern part of the Silwan.
